1952 Austin Princess vs. 2006 Lancia Phedra

To start off, 2006 Lancia Phedra is newer by 54 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1952 Austin Princess.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1952 Austin Princess would be higher. At 3,993 cc (6 cylinders), 1952 Austin Princess is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Lancia Phedra (126 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 2 more horse power than 1952 Austin Princess. (124 HP @ 3800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Lancia Phedra should accelerate faster than 1952 Austin Princess.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1952 Austin Princess weights approximately 131 kg more than 2006 Lancia Phedra.

Because 1952 Austin Princess is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1952 Austin Princess.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Lancia Phedra,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Lancia Phedra (314 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 27 more torque (in Nm) than 1952 Austin Princess. (287 Nm @ 2200 RPM). This means 2006 Lancia Phedra will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1952 Austin Princess.

Compare all specifications:

1952 Austin Princess 2006 Lancia Phedra
Make Austin Lancia
Model Princess Phedra
Year Released 1952 2006
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 3993 cc 2179 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 124 HP 126 HP
Engine RPM 3800 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 287 Nm 314 Nm
Torque RPM 2200 RPM 2000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 87.3 mm 85 mm
Engine Stroke Size 111.1 mm 96 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 6.8:1 17.6: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1956 kg 1825 kg
Vehicle Length 4880 mm 4760 mm
Vehicle Width 1860 mm 1870 mm
Vehicle Height 1710 mm 1760 mm
Wheelbase Size 3030 mm 2830 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 34 L 80 L
